Frequently Asked Questions

What is the difference between simple and compound interest?

Simple interest is calculated only on the principal amount and grows linearly. Compound interest is calculated on both the principal and accumulated interest, leading to exponential growth. For example, $1,000 at 10% simple interest earns $100/year, while compound interest earns more each year as interest builds on interest.

How does compounding frequency affect my returns?

More frequent compounding leads to higher returns. Daily compounding earns more than monthly, which earns more than annual compounding. The difference becomes more significant with higher interest rates and longer time periods. This is why APY (Annual Percentage Yield) is often higher than the stated APR.

What is the Rule of 72?

The Rule of 72 is a quick way to estimate how long it takes for money to double. Divide 72 by the interest rate to get the approximate years. At 6% interest, money doubles in about 12 years (72/6=12). This works best for rates between 6-10%.

Should I consider inflation when calculating interest?

Yes, inflation affects the real value of your returns. If you earn 5% interest but inflation is 3%, your real return is only about 2%. For long-term planning, consider using real (inflation-adjusted) interest rates to understand your actual purchasing power growth.
